Blink Plus (Polyethylene & Propylene Glycol) Ophthalmic Solution is an over-the-counter eye drop formulation designed to provide relief for dry or irritated eyes. Here's an overview of its uses, dosage, side effects, and safety considerations: ________________________________________ 🔍 Uses Blink Plus combines two lubricating agents: • Polyethylene Glycol 400 (0.4%): Acts as a lubricant to relieve dryness and irritation by providing moisture to the eyes. It creates a protective layer on the eye's surface, reducing discomfort and enhancing tear film stability. Propylene Glycol (0.3%): Functions as a solvent and humectant, helping to dissolve and stabilize the active ingredients while attracting moisture to the eye, aiding in hydration and alleviating dryness. This combination is used to treat dry eye symptoms caused by environmental factors such as wind, sun, air conditioning, or prolonged screen time. ________________________________________ 💧 Dosage and Administration • General Dosage: Instill one or two drops into the affected eye(s) as needed. • Application Method: 1. Wash your hands thoroughly before use. 2. Tilt your head back slightly and pull down the lower eyelid to form a pouch. 3. Hold the dropper above the eye and instill the prescribed number of drops. 4. Close the eye gently and apply gentle pressure to the inner corner of the eye for 1 to 2 minutes to prevent the medication from draining away. 5. Avoid touching the dropper tip to any surface, including the eye, to prevent contamination. ________________________________________ ⚠️ Safety and Side Effects • Common Side Effects: o Temporary blurred vision. o Mild burning or stinging sensation upon application. o Eye discomfort or irritation. • Redness or watering of the eyes. • Serious Side Effects: o Persistent eye pain or swelling. o Allergic reactions such as rash, itching, swelling, or severe dizziness. • Precautions: o Consult your doctor if you are pregnant or breastfeeding, as the safety of Blink Plus during these periods is not well-established. o Use with caution if you have a history of eye infections or other eye conditions. o Avoid driving or operating machinery if you experience blurred vision or visual disturbances.

Biopat Olopatadine Hydrochloride 0.2% Ophthalmic Solution is an antihistamine eye drop used to treat allergic conjunctivitis, providing relief from symptoms such as itchy, red, or watery eyes. ________________________________________ 🔍 Uses This eye drop is specifically indicated for the temporary relief of ocular itching associated with allergic conjunctivitis. Common allergens include pollen, ragweed, grass, and animal hair and dander . ________________________________________ 💧 How It Works Olopatadine functions as both an antihistamine and a mast cell stabilizer. It blocks histamine release and prevents the activation of mast cells, which are involved in allergic reactions, thereby reducing eye inflammation and irritation . ⚠️ Warnings and Precautions • For external use only. • Do not use if the solution changes color or becomes cloudy. • Avoid use if sensitive to any ingredient in the product. • Not intended for treating contact lens-related irritation. • Remove contact lenses before use and wait at least 10 minutes before reinserting them .

Blink 7 EYE DROPS contains Hydroxypropyl methylcellulose, which belongs to the group of medicines called Demulcents. It is used to alleviate dry eye conditions by substituting tear fluid in affected individuals. It is also used to provide temporary relief from burning irritation from dryness of the eye. Blink 7 EYE DROPS is not recommended for use in patients allergic to hydroxypropyl methylcellulose. It is also not recommended for use if you are undergoing any surgery. Before administering Blink 7 EYE DROPS, inform your doctor if you wear contact lenses. Blink 7 EYE DROPS should be used with caution in pregnant and breastfeeding women. It should be used with caution in children and elderly patients. Consult your doctor before using. The most common side effects of administering Blink 7 EYE DROPS are eye irritation/redness, itchy eyes, blurred vision, and/or eye pain. Consult your doctor if any of these symptoms worsen. Uses Of Blink 7 EYE DROPS Alleviates dry eye conditions Provides temporary relief from burning sensation due to dryness of eye How Blink 7 EYE DROPS Works Blink 7 EYE DROPS is a hydrophilic polymer that works by crosslinking on the eye surface, resulting in increased tear clearance time and promoting eye lubrication, thus providing relief from symptoms associated with eye dryness in affected individuals. How to use Blink 7 EYE DROPS Use Blink 7 EYE DROPS as advised by your physician. It is for ophthalmic use only. Place the recommended number of gel drops inside the lower eyelid by squeezing the container. Do not use this product if its colour changes or becomes cloudy. Do not touch the container tip to avoid any contamination. Your doctor will decide the correct dose and duration for you depending upon your age, body weight, and disease condition. Side Effects Of Blink 7 EYE DROPS Common Eye irritation/redness Blurred vision Itchy eye Eye pain

Cyclopan 5ml Eye Drops contain Cyclopentolate Hydrochloride, which is an anticholinergic medication primarily used for dilating the pupil (mydriasis) and treating certain eye conditions. Here's a breakdown of its uses: 🔹 Primary Uses Pupil Dilation for Eye Examinations Cyclopentolate is used to dilate the pupil before eye exams, such as retinal examinations or refraction tests. This helps the ophthalmologist or optometrist get a better view of the inside of the eye. Treatment of Uveitis In cases of uveitis (inflammation of the uvea), Cyclopentolate helps to dilate the pupil, preventing the iris from sticking to the lens or cornea (synechiae) and providing relief from the pain caused by pupil constriction. Treatment of Amblyopia (Lazy Eye) Cyclopentolate can also be used in the treatment of amblyopia by blurring the vision in one eye to force the brain to use the weaker eye, a common approach in young children. 🔹 How It Works Cyclopentolate Hydrochloride works by blocking the action of acetylcholine, a neurotransmitter that normally causes the pupil to constrict. By inhibiting this effect, it dilates the pupil and paralyzes the ciliary muscle, which is helpful in various diagnostic and therapeutic situations.

Vasozine 10 ml Eye Drops Active Ingredient: Naphazoline Hydrochloride Manufacturer: Various manufacturers (e.g., Intas Pharmaceuticals) Uses Vasozine Eye Drops are primarily used to: Relieve Redness: Reduces redness in the eyes caused by minor irritations, such as dryness or exposure to smoke, dust, or wind. Alleviate Eye Irritation: Helps soothe the eyes in conditions like conjunctivitis (pink eye) or allergic reactions. Provide Temporary Relief: Offers temporary relief from symptoms of eye strain, tired eyes, and discomfort due to environmental factors. How It Works Naphazoline Hydrochloride is a vasoconstrictor. It works by narrowing the blood vessels in the eye, which reduces redness and swelling, providing relief from irritation and discomfort. Dosage & Application Typical Dosage: 1–2 drops in the affected eye(s) up to 3–4 times a day, or as directed by your healthcare provider. Application Instructions: Wash your hands thoroughly. Shake the bottle gently. Tilt your head back and gently pull down the lower eyelid to create a pocket. Instill the prescribed number of drops into the lower eyelid pocket. Close your eye and gently press the inner corner of the eye (near the nose) to prevent the drops from draining out. Recap the bottle and wash your hands again. Common Side Effects Mild burning or stinging sensation upon application. Temporary blurred vision. Eye irritation or dryness. If these effects persist or worsen, consult your doctor. Precautions Allergies: Avoid use if allergic to Naphazoline or any other ingredients in the eye drops. Contact Lenses: Remove contact lenses before using the drops and wait at least 15 minutes before reinserting them. Pregnancy & Breastfeeding: Consult your healthcare provider before use. Children: Use with caution in children, and always follow a healthcare provider's guidance. Driving: May cause temporary blurred vision; avoid driving until vision clears.

Redif Eye Drop – Overview Volume: 10 ml Type: Ophthalmic Solution (Eye Drop) Category: Antiallergic and Lubricating Eye Drop Commonly Prescribed For: Eye allergies, irritation, and redness 💊 Composition Naphazoline Hydrochloride – Reduces eye redness by constricting blood vessels. Chlorpheniramine Maleate – An antihistamine that helps reduce itching and allergic symptoms. Hydroxypropylmethylcellulose – A lubricant that provides moisture to relieve dryness. Zinc Sulphate – Acts as an astringent to help reduce eye irritation. Boric Acid – Helps cleanse the eye and soothe discomfort. Sodium Chloride – Maintains proper fluid balance in the eyes. Chlorbutol – Used as a preservative. 💧 Uses Redif Eye Drops are used for: Relief from eye redness, itching, and watering due to allergies Soothing dry eyes and eye strain Providing comfort from dust, wind, or smoke exposure Mild eye irritation or discomfort ✅ How to Use Wash your hands before use. Shake the bottle if recommended. Tilt your head back and gently pull down the lower eyelid. Place 1–2 drops in the affected eye(s) as directed. Close your eyes and press the inner corner of the eye for 1–2 minutes. Wipe off any extra liquid. Avoid touching the dropper tip to any surface to prevent contamination. ⚠️ Precautions Do not use if allergic to any of the ingredients. Remove contact lenses before use and wait 15 minutes before reinserting. Temporary blurred vision may occur—avoid driving until it clears. Use only under medical supervision if pregnant or breastfeeding. 💊 Possible Side Effects Mild burning or stinging sensation Temporary blurred vision Eye dryness or irritation

Rapidon OD 3 ml Eye Drop – Detailed Information Manufacturer: Micro Labs Ltd.​ Composition: Olopatadine Hydrochloride 0.2% w/v​ Type: Antiallergic ophthalmic solution​ 💊 Uses Rapidon OD Eye Drop is primarily used to treat: Seasonal allergic conjunctivitis Eye itching, redness, or watering caused by allergens such as pollen, dust, animal hair, or dander​ It works by inhibiting the release of histamine, a chemical responsible for allergic symptoms, thereby providing relief from itching, burning, redness, and watering of the eyes. ​ 💧 How to Use Wash your hands thoroughly before use. Tilt your head back slightly and gently pull down the lower eyelid to create a small pocket. Hold the dropper close to the eye without touching it. Squeeze the dropper to instill one drop into the pocket. Close your eye and gently press the inner corner (near the nose) for about 1–2 minutes to prevent the liquid from draining away. Wipe away any excess liquid with a clean tissue. Note: Avoid touching the tip of the dropper to any surface, including the eye, to prevent contamination. ​ ⚠️ Precautions Contraindications: Not recommended for children under 3 years of age. Pregnancy & Breastfeeding: Consult your doctor before use. Contact Lenses: Remove soft contact lenses before applying the drops and wait at least 15 minutes before reinserting them. Driving: May cause temporary blurred vision; avoid driving until your vision is clear. Other Medications: If using other eye medications, wait at least 5–10 minutes between applications. ​ 💊 Side Effects Common side effects may include: Eye irritation Blurred vision Dry eyes Headache Eye discomfort or pain
